Nobel Biocare's Procera Bridge Alumina is indicated for use as the core structure of an artificial prosthesis for partially edentulous patients in the need of prosthetic oral reconstruction in order to restore chewing function. The Procera Bridge Alumina may be two, three, or four units and is cemented to natural or artificial tooth abutments.
Nobel Biocare's Procera® Bridge Alumina is a prefabricated device intended for use as the core structure of an artificial prosthesis for placement in the oral cavity in order to restore chewing function.
The Procera® Bridge Alumina may be two, three, or four units and is precision milled. The Procera Bridge Alumina can be cemented or bonded to either natural or artificial tooth abutments. It is personalized according to the specific dimensions of the patient's so the bridge precisely fits, and properly functions, in the patient's jaw.
Nobel Biocare's Procera® Bridge Alumina is manufactured from one solid piece of densely sintered aluminum oxide (Alumina).

§ 872.3630 Endosseous dental implant abutment.
(a)
Identification. An endosseous dental implant abutment is a premanufactured prosthetic component directly connected to the endosseous dental implant and is intended for use as an aid in prosthetic rehabilitation.(b)
Classification. Class II (special controls). The guidance document entitled “Class II Special Controls Guidance Document: Root-Form Endosseous Dental Implants and Endosseous Dental Implant Abutments” will serve as the special control. (See § 872.1(e) for the availability of this guidance document.)
